Unveiling Website Analytics

Website analytics provide invaluable insights into how users utilize your website. By examining this data, you can obtain a clear understanding of user behavior, identify areas for optimization, and ultimately drive your website's performance.

Key metrics to evaluate include page views, bounce rate, time on site, and conversion rates. These measures can help you track the popularity of your content, pinpoint user drop-off points, and assess the effectiveness of your website's structure.

Utilize analytics tools to collect data and produce insightful reports. By periodically reviewing this data, you can make informed decisions to enhance your website's performance and achieve your targets.

Website Optimization Strategies

To increase your website's visibility in search engine results pages (SERPs), implementing effective SEO strategies is crucial. Conduct thorough keyword investigation to identify relevant terms that users search when seeking information related to your industry. Adjust your website's content, meta descriptions, and image tags with these keywords to signal to search engines the subject of your pages.

  • Create high-quality backlinks from reputable resources to enhance your website's authority and credibility.
  • Guarantee your website is mobile-friendly for optimal user experience across devices.
  • Analyze your SEO performance using tools like Google Analytics and Search Console to identify areas for improvement.

By consistently applying these SEO guidelines, you can boost your website's search engine rankings, attract more users, and ultimately achieve your online business targets.

Craft a Mobile-First Website

In today's digital world, having a mobile-first website design is crucial for success. Most internet users access websites through their smartphones, here so it's critical to tailor your site for these smaller screens. A mobile-first approach emphasizes the user experience on mobile devices and then adjusts the design for larger screens. This ensures a seamless and pleasant browsing experience for all users, regardless of their device.

  • Think about your target audience's most common devices.
  • Leverage responsive design techniques to guarantee your website adapts to different screen sizes.
  • Simplify content and navigation for easier mobile browsing.
  • Highlight clear, concise, and easy-to-read text.

Don't forget that a well-designed mobile-first website can enhance your search engine rankings and grow user engagement.
